Subtly combining refined woody essences, sensual spicy notes and heady smell of leather, avant-garde perfumer Quentin Bisch is signing a perfume both heady and sober modelled on the fantasy universe of the designer.
B683 is a result of the meeting of two young designers. One is a couturier, the other a perfumer. Their childhood memories brought them together. Remembering captivating smells; of the leather from an elegant attaché case or an immaculate desk blotter; of the distinct smells of wood during the regular gathering of fuel to warm the family home. The artistic skills of the former and the olfactory talent of the latter together sparked a magical and pleasant fragrance with its notes of spices, leather and wood.
The primary note is spicy, mostly made up of:
Black pepper, Safran, Chili, Nutmeg
The heart of the perfume is like a precious leather or Suede and is made up of:
Violet leaf, Amber, Cistus absolute, Musk
The base note is warm and woody and associating the smell of:
Patchouli, Santal wood, Oak moss, Ambroxan

Offering men what women have already in Haute Couture, Marc-Antoine Barrois designs unique suits, tuxedos and jackets for confidential clients seeking exclusivity. The first Marc-Antoine Barrois boutique opened in 2013 on rue de Budapest in Paris and offers Parisian crafted collections of jewels and accessories alongside his bespoke clothing.
